Scottish two-handed broad sword with stainless steel blade and chrome-plated guard made of steel. Handle wrapped in leather over wood.

The Scottish two-handed broad sword is a large sword from the late Middle Ages to the early modern period. It features a long blade with an overall length of approximately 1.5–2.0 meters, which is typically balanced in the middle or at the grip. The handle is designed for two hands and is often fitted with a wooden or iron fitting. Hand guard or cross guard provide protection for the hand. The blade is typically flat, broad, and heavy, suitable for both cutting and thrusting. The weight varies roughly between 2–4 kg depending on the specimen. Its area of use was infantry and marching formations. In duels, it served as a symbolic weapon of the Highlanders.
